Peter Lash collection

  • ON00311 PF115
  • Collection
  • 1805, 1807-1808

The collection consists of records accumulated by lawyer Peter Lash. The origins and purpose of the collection is not known, but the records in the collection are a variety of business and property agreements from Ireland, originating from the city of Dublin and County Tipperary. The name William Curry, of Dublin, appears prominently in two of the three documents in the collection. Documents include deeds of co-partnership and rental indentures.

Legal documents collection

  • ON00311 PF118
  • Collection
  • 1698-1973

This is an artificially created collection comprised of miscellaneous legal documents from unknown sources accumulated by the Archives. Included in the collection are mortgages, affidavits, contracts, deeds, wills, correspondence, and stock certificates drawn from the files of various wound-up law firms.
